Abstract

A numerical study for the prediction of the moderator flow and temperature distribution inside a CmU reactor vessel is carried-out. The porous medium concept which is usually used to account for the effect of the calandria tubes matrix on the flow pattern is avoided. Instead, the tubes matrix are simulated by blocking the cells containing the tubes in the finite difference mesh. A jet momentum dominated flow pattern is predicted with two main hot spots regions. The calculated moderator temperature distribution are used to cridet the moderator as an ultimate heat sink and to study the effects of the changes in the moderator temperature on reactor criticality. The multiplication factor is calculated using a refined version of the four-factor formula at different moderator temperatures. Consequently the temperature coefficient of reactivity is calculated.
